| Abstract: | Evaluates the self-regulation of electroencephalography components and other methods of seizure control for patients with partial epilepsy. Reduction of seizure frequency after slow cortical potentials and psychosocial counseling regulation; Observation of positive changes in the sociopsychological adjustment of the patients; Placebo effect on the emotional state of the patients. |
